Teacher Assistant Training Program- 600 hours:
The Teacher Assisting Program prepares students for employment as teacher assistants within the Broward County Public School System. The course content includes responsibilities and tasks of a Teacher Assistant: lesson planning and implementation, classroom management techniques, rules, regulations, and standard procedures within the Broward County School system, and a review for the Broward County mandated ParaPro Assessment.
Teacher Assistant Training Program content includes:
- Responsibilities of a teacher assistant
- The teacher and teacher assistant relationship
- Teacher assistant tasks
- School personnel handbook
- Growth stages of children and adolescents
- Teacher's lesson plans and lesson objectives
- Working with the disadvantaged and special needs children
- Effects of drug and alcohol abuse
- Child abuse and its relationship to school employees
- Rules, regulations and standard procedures
- Observation and reporting of critical incidents
- Techniques to assist with various behavior issues
- Operation of Macintosh computer and software programs used in schools
- Familiarization with AV equipment<
- School media center reference systems
- Preparation of visual aids and educational games
- First aid and safety procedures
- Supervision of playground and equipment;
- Student illness and accident procedures
- knowledge of school forms
- Application of basic skills
- Tasks/activities teacher assistants may not perform
- ParaPro Assessment review.
